The role:The EMIA Senior Product Marketing Manager is responsible for developing messaging and positioning of the Cision product portfolio, including Cision software and press release distribution products. Reporting to the Director of Product Marketing for Global Markets, the EMIA Senior Product Marketing Manager will lead the Product Marketing and Go-to-Market efforts in EMIA, working cross-functionally across Product Management, Marketing, Sales and Client Services to communicate the business value of Cision Communications Cloud.Duties and responsibilities:· Develop messaging and positioning of Cision product portfolio, including the Cision software and press release distribution products in the EMIA market· Manage Local Team of Product Marketers in London Office· Organise and execute successful Go To Market activities across EMIA market, including customer migrations, new product launches, and sales enablement activities· Partner with Product Marketing in corporate headquarters to contextualize updates around new software enhancements to global products for EMIA market· Create sales enablement training programs that help EMIA sales professionals articulate the core value proposition of Cision products· Develop messaging for core constituent audiences of Cision products, including customers, journalists and media influencers· Research and maintain documentation about Cision’s core buyer personas across key localised markets· Brief digital demand and comms teams to ensure they’re positioning the right stories to market· Develop compelling demonstrations and storyboards to demo Cision Communications Cloud and point solution products· Research competitive intelligence and analyse win/loss analysis to develop materials for Sales TeamEssential Skills and Experience:· 5+ years’ experience in marketing software· Bachelor’s degree required; MBA a plus· Strong content creation and writing skills are required· Experience and proficiency in PowerPoint, Excel and Word· Experience with Camtasia or other screen capture software a plusWhat you will get:· Career progression opportunities· Dental and healthcare plan· Employee Assistance Programme (EAP)· Cision Extras - retail discounts· Learning PortalIf this sounds like you and you feel you have what it takes to succeed in this role, we want to hear from you!
